You have to be tough to compete at the Wrangler National Finals Rodeo, and Bryan Martin is no exception!
This emerging artist has thrown hay, worked on oil fields, and performed in rodeo arenas as an athlete. He has taken the life lessons and work ethic he gained along the way and is applying it to his music career.
He performed his hit “We Ride” for the opening ceremony of Round 2 of the 2023 Wrangler NFR.
